Understanding the Units: Pounds and Kilograms



Before diving into the conversion, it’s crucial to grasp the fundamental differences between pounds and kilograms. A pound (lb) is a unit of mass in the imperial system, predominantly used in the United States and some other countries. A kilogram (kg), on the other hand, is the base unit of mass in the International System of Units (SI), the globally accepted standard. The key difference lies in their relative sizes: a kilogram is significantly larger than a pound.

The Conversion Factor: The Bridge Between Units



The conversion between pounds and kilograms relies on a fixed conversion factor. One kilogram is approximately equal to 2.20462 pounds. This means that to convert pounds to kilograms, we need to divide the weight in pounds by this factor. Conversely, to convert kilograms to pounds, we would multiply the weight in kilograms by this factor.

Converting 194 lbs to kgs: The Step-by-Step Process



Now, let's apply this knowledge to convert 194 lbs to kgs. The formula is straightforward:

Weight in kgs = Weight in lbs / 2.20462

Substituting 194 lbs into the equation:

Weight in kgs = 194 lbs / 2.20462 ≈ 87.99 kgs

Therefore, 194 lbs is approximately equal to 88 kgs (rounding to the nearest kilogram for practical purposes).

Beyond the Calculation: Understanding the Nuances



While the conversion process is simple, understanding the nuances is vital. The conversion factor (2.20462) is an approximation. For extremely precise calculations, more decimal places might be necessary. However, for everyday use, rounding to one or two decimal places usually suffices.

Frequently Asked Questions (FAQs)



1. Can I use an online converter instead of calculating manually? Yes, numerous online converters readily facilitate pound-to-kilogram conversions. These tools are convenient and typically provide accurate results.

2. What is the difference between mass and weight? In everyday usage, the terms are often interchangeable. However, scientifically, mass is the amount of matter in an object, while weight is the force of gravity acting on that mass. The conversion focuses on mass.

3. Is rounding to the nearest kilogram always acceptable? For most everyday applications, rounding to the nearest kilogram is sufficient. However, in situations demanding high precision, using more decimal places is recommended.

4. Are there other units of weight besides pounds and kilograms? Yes, other units exist, including grams (g), ounces (oz), stones (st), and tonnes (t). Understanding their relationships with pounds and kilograms is useful for comprehensive weight conversions.

5. What if I need to convert a weight that is not a whole number? The conversion process remains the same. Simply substitute the fractional or decimal weight in pounds into the formula and perform the calculation. The result will be the equivalent weight in kilograms.
